加微信领取资料

超级玛丽游戏

已有16924人点击
√视频 √源码 √笔记 √课件

课程下载

本套教程及资料一键下载

百战程序员

在线学习-辅导-闯关-督学
10大专业全系列课程

技术交流

与帅哥、美女同学共同进步

学习线路图

系统化学习,打造阶梯学习
模式

  • 课程目录

  • 课程介绍

  • 课程评论

 

项目名称:基于Java的超级玛丽游戏的设计与实现

适用人群:

正在学习Java项目开发的同学

做毕业设计和课程设计的同学

项目介绍:

超级玛丽这款游戏是很多人童年经典的回忆,是一种简单的大众的游戏,自从计算机实现以来,深受广大电脑玩家的喜爱。并且随着社会的快速发展,人们的生活节奏越来越快,人们对于童年的美好已经不愿意仅仅停留在回忆阶段。所以利用java语言开发一款超级玛丽游戏正是人们迫切需要的。

本系统主要是完成超级玛丽游戏的基本操作。本系统需要满足以下几点要求:

(1) 在开始界面按空格键进入游戏。

(2) 利用方向键来控制马里奥的运动。

(3) 碰撞检测:

A.马里奥在运动的过程中如果碰到障碍物则停止运动,在移动到悬崖上方是会掉下去,并失去一条生命。

B.对于有些敌人,如果马里奥跳到敌人头顶上,则敌人消失,否则马里奥失去一条生命。

马里奥顶到金币会增加分数,当马里奥失去3条生命时游戏结束。

项目技术点如下:

使用Swing开发客户端界面

使用Java 2D绘图

使用Listener构建事件模型

算法公式

看过该课程的同学还看过

亲,请下载视频观看!!!